From 81f558701ae8d5677635118751b1b4043094c7e9 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Dan Williams Date: Mon, 29 May 2017 13:12:20 -0700 Subject: [PATCH] x86, dax: replace clear_pmem() with open coded memset + dax_ops->flush The clear_pmem() helper simply combines a memset() plus a cache flush. Now that the flush routine is optionally provided by the dax device driver we can avoid unnecessary cache management on dax devices fronting volatile memory. With clear_pmem() gone we can follow on with a patch to make pmem cache management completely defined within the pmem driver. Cc: Cc: Jeff Moyer Cc: Ingo Molnar Cc: Christoph Hellwig Cc: "H.
